Aspects Affecting Drywall Costs



When it pertains to drywall prices, a number of essential factors play a considerable duty in establishing the final cost.

First, the dimension of your project directly impacts the cost; bigger areas call for even more materials and labor, leading to greater costs.

Next, the sort of drywall you choose can affect pricing. For example, typical drywall is generally less expensive than specialized alternatives like moisture-resistant or fire-rated drywall.

Labor costs additionally differ based upon your area and the complexity of the installation. If your task includes detailed designs or requires added prep work, you can anticipate to pay more. In addition, if you're working with a skilled professional, their experience might come with a premium but might conserve you cash in the long run through high quality job.

Don't ignore potential expenses costs, such as authorizations or disposal fees, which can add to your total expenses. Lastly, market conditions, consisting of material availability and demand, can rise and fall and influence prices. Common Pricing Frameworks



Recognizing how drywall pricing is structured can help you budget plan successfully for your project. A lot of drywall service providers charge based on the square footage of the area to be covered. You'll usually discover rates ranging from $1.50 to $3.50 per square foot, depending upon variables like material top quality and labor knowledge.



Some professionals may likewise offer a per-sheet price, which usually drops between $10 and $15 per drywall sheet (4x8 feet). If you're working with a larger task, you may locate that professionals are open to working out mass discounts.

In addition to conventional prices, keep an eye out for pricing variants based upon the project's complexity. For example, if your wall surfaces need intricate styles or you need to mount drywall in hard-to-reach locations, anticipate to pay a premium.

It's additionally worth taking into consideration whether the quote includes completing, such as taping, mudding, and sanding, as this can significantly affect the total expense.
